Default Re: Getting the AI to use APCs/MICVs?

If you want to see what the AI buys, it is quite simple.

1) set the date and opponents in the game options launcher programme (saves having to manually set these in the game umpteen times)

2) Start game and go to the battle generator, set type of battle required, after setting the points in the preferences screen.

3) Set computer buy for BOTH sides, and manual deploy for BOTH sides. (This is the important bit as you want to look at their computer based (AI) purchases!).

4) you will get to deploy one side, now look at its buy, then exit its deployment.

5) you now get the other side to deploy, again examine its buy and now EXIT the game as you don't want to actually play it

Now repeat steps 2-5 20 to 30 times for each battle type, for the points you selected. You will now have an idea of the buy at that quantum of points.

6) change the points value radically and repeat

8K points is a lot of points in the 1950s, and just chump change in the 2000s when an MBT costs in the 500 point region, and even an APC can cost 250-350.

Don't do this till the patch is released, as the points are changed per the announcement.

AI pick list data is editable, but the information is not easy to change. Only for the experienced hacker. There is some post somewhere that explains it, and has a template spreadsheet for putting your data into somewhere. Try a forum search on "AI pick list" and see what emerges, if a) interested and b) experienced at back-filling DAT files to excel by hand and then exporting columns of text back into a data file.
